Drink Tap Water in New York: Your Guide to Hydration and Sustainability
New York City delivers some of the finest tap water in the nation, a fact often overshadowed by the urban landscape. The natural filtration through soil and rock layers imbues the water with a clean, fresh taste that forms the foundation of the city's supply.
Enjoying a glass of water at a restaurant without paying for a bottle is not only acceptable but encouraged as a standard practice in New York dining. Using a simple carbon filter can provide an extra layer of assurance and refine the taste for personal preferences.
